Total Number of
Teaching Faculty
Academic
Heads
Primary
Teachers
Secondary
Teachers
Service
Staff
Admin and Academic
Support Staff
Leadership
Team
Teacher
Assistants
Gender Distribution of
Teaching Faculty
Teacher to Student Ratio
Our teachers are indispensable members of our community, playing a vital role in the education of our students. At OSC, teachers are invested in the holistic development of our students, helping them to develop in both academia and beyond. Our teachers are from various parts of the globe and have undergone a stringent recruitment process before joining the School. Teachers guide students with diligence and care, helping us work towards our vision of training our students to be sensitive to the world around them, ready to join the international community as well-rounded individuals.